A series of C-5 methyl substituted 4-arylthio-and 4-aryloxy-3-iodopyridin-2 (1 H)-ones has been synthesized as new pyridinone analogues for their evaluation as anti-HIV inhibitors. The optimization at the 5-position was developed through an efficient use of the key intermediates 5-ethoxycarbonyl-and 5-cyano-pyridin-2 (1 H)-ones (14 and 15).
